Abstract

Recently Hexaferrites have attracted the attention of researchers due to its wide applications such as permanent magnets, magnetic recording media, microwave applications and Wireless telecommunication system. Sr2Co1.9Bi0.1Fe11.9 Zn0.1O22 was successfully synthesized using sol-gel method while oxidative polymerization was employed to synthesized polyaniline (PANI). The precursor material is pre sintered at 500C for 5 hours and sintered at 1000C for 5 hours. The characteristics of the samples were defined by using X-ray diffraction (XRD),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y (FTIR), Raman spectroscopy and Ultraviolet visible spectrophotometer (UV-vis). XRD analysis confirms the spectral purity of the sample. FTIR analysis indicates the formation of y-type hexaferrites by the appearance of two prominent peaks at 400 and 600 cm-1. Raman spectra show the presence of Y-type hexaferrites and PANI by the appearance of prominent Raman shifts. The band gap of the prepared nanocomposites was evaluated using UV-vis spectroscopy.
